Table of Contents

Preface; Introduction: Multiple Streams of the Ramayana Tradition; The Development of the Tradition in India; Notes on the Cult of Ram (Rambhakti); Before Tulsidas: The Beginnings of the Ramayana Tradition in Hindi Literature; In the World of Tulsidass Ramkathas; Ramkatha in the Seventeenth & Eighteenth Centuries: In the Shadow of Tulsidas?; On the Threshold of Modernity: Ramkathas in the Nineteenth Century; Modernizing the Tradition: Ramkathas of the First Half of the Twentieth Century; Ramkathas of the Second Half of the Twentieth Century; On the Nature of Tulsidass Ram; The Heaven on Earth Builder: Ram in Guptas Saket; Creating New Mythological Spaces? On Tradition, Society & the Role of People in Bhagvan Simhs Apne apne Ram; The Infinite Story?; Conclusions; Appendices; Bibliography; Index.

Author Information

Danuta Stasik is Professor and Head of the Department of South Asian Studies. Faculty of Oriental Studies, University of Warsaw. Her research interests are the Ramayana tradition in Hindi literature, Rambhakti in north India and the Indian diaspora in the West (particularly as represented in Hindi writing).
